St. Pauls gave their fans exactly what they wanted out of a home opener on Tuesday. They came out on top against the South View Tigers by a score of 11-7. For the Bulldogs, this counts as revenge for the 13-0 victory the Tigers walked away with the last time they faced one another back in March of 2024.
Josh Garner was excellent, going a perfect 3-for-3 with three RBI. The team also got some help courtesy of Calien Mcniell, who scored two runs while going 2-for-4.
St. Pauls was getting hits left and right and finished the game having posted a batting average of .400. They easily outclassed their opponents in that department as South View only posted a batting average of .269.
South View's loss dropped their record down to 0-2.
Both teams are looking forward to the support of their home crowds in their upcoming games. St. Pauls will host Union Pines at 7:00 p.m. on Wednesday. As for South View, they will face off against Pine Forest at 7:00 p.m. on Friday.
